6" lift springs and more!

I have a brand new set of 6" lift front springs for a 73-87(91) Chevy/GMC truck for sale. I ordered them from Alcan designed to support the Cummins, not sag, and ride nice. Also have a set of heavy duty shackles from ORD for the front too. Poly bushings for everything and greaseable hardware for it all. Also have a set of 6" lift stainless braided and covered brake hoses for the front and rear of same truck. All of this is new and never used at all. Asking $600 for everything nego. Hoping for Pick up only at this time. These springs are heavy as hell and Im sure it would be a killer to ship them. I am in Wake Forest NC, 27587.

Also have a set of nice 1st gen engine mount brackets for sale. This is for all 4 pieces and a set of new mounts. Perfect for the Cummins to chevy swap. Asking $200 shipped. NEGO.

I dont have any pics right now but we all now what these look like! Can get pics if there is a serious buyer.
